Highly prized Botemir area rugs come in assorted jewel tones and sizes.
Botemir style rugs are created in and around the Markazi Province by skilled weavers.
Featured motif: Boteh: Farsi word that describes an immature flower or palm leaf and is often seen as an all-over pattern on Botemir style rugs. Looks like a flame and represents the Universe.

The all natural wool tapestry of Botemir rugs in lively colours gives them a unique charm and durability.
Colors: Reds, blues, beiges, greens.
Patterns: The diamond medallion, which symbolizes women, botanical designs and various geometric shapes.
